Required Formulas
The template uses several key formulas to automate tracking:- Total Assignments Count:
=COUNTA(DailySchedulePlanner!D:D)(Counts all non-blank task entries). - Completed Tasks Percentage: In the Progress Tracker, formula:
=COUNTIF(DailySchedulePlanner!F:F,"Completed") / COUNTA(DailySchedulePlanner!F:F). This is formatted as a percentage. - Status Indicator: Uses IF logic to flag overdue items:
=IF([@Target Date] < TODAY(), "Delayed", IF([@Status]="Completed", "Completed", "On Track")). - Color Coding Trigger: Conditional formatting rules based on formula outputs (e.g., if status is “Delayed”, apply red background).
Conditional Formatting Rules
To enhance readability and urgency cues:- Overdue Events: If the "Date" in Calendar Overview is earlier than today, apply red fill with white text.
- Status Highlighting:
- "Completed" → Green background
- Progress Bar Visualization: Use data bars (in Excel’s conditional formatting) in the “Progress (%)” column to create visual progress indicators.
- Upcoming Milestones: Highlight events within 7 days with a blue border and bold text.
User Instructions
1. Open the template in Microsoft Excel (version 2016 or later recommended). 2. Customize the "Calendar Overview" sheet by entering your academic deadlines, exams, and major projects. 3. Use the "Daily Schedule Planner" to break down each day into time blocks and assign tasks accordingly. 4. Update status flags as you complete tasks (e.g., change “Not Started” → “In Progress” → “Completed”). 5. Monitor progress on the "Progress Tracker & Goals" sheet—update target dates and actual completion statuses. 6. Utilize the built-in charts to visualize performance trends over time. 7.
